About The Artwork

Lit low from an unknown source, a cluster of somethings reach for a darkened sky. A mass of organic forms, or something more regular knocked, or in the process of being knocked askew in miniature. A blurred over textured, swamp like mass clears the higher we look, as if a vail is lifted. To right a blinding light source flashes across our somethings, under lighting clouds, giving an impression of their trailed path. A subtlety of movement suggested by the light at the moment of inertia.

"I focus on the smaller picture, detail is an impulse, this has been so for as long as I remember. The texture of rock, wood or concrete, in the panorama. The sound of a distant something, glimpsed between the howl of the of the wind or the blast of traffic, has always been an inspiration. My work comes from the rubbings of floors, walls, paper, wood & stone, the scraping of paint, delicate cuts to wood, hands-on things that dry my skin, many of which are then manipulated digitally. Formed from a passion in experimentation, in dirt, dust and noise. From the other, the unexpected unruly anomaly being allowed to find it's way between the herald of the bigger picture." I have been creating visual works since around 2003, initially alongside music and later alongside writing and sculptural forms. Currently based in Berlin, many early works are lost to time and space in Bristol, London and Wales.
